When you’ve escaped an abusive relationship, traditional parenting advice often no longer applies.
In this episode, I explore why protective parents must pivot the way they parent because of coercive control, post separation abuse, and family court. Whether you’re raising your children day-to-day or parenting from a distance after they’ve been turned against you, this conversation is a reminder that your love, influence, and impact don’t disappear simply because your access has changed.
You’ll learn:
● Why parenting during abuse requires a completely different mindset.
● How to stop measuring your worth by the amount of time you have with your children.
● What it means to parent from afar with intention and integrity.
● Why healing yourself is one of the greatest gifts you can give your children.
● How to model resilience, hope, and life on the other side of escape.
If you’re carrying the heartbreak of being a protective parent, this episode will remind you that while you can’t control every outcome, you can become the safe, steady, and emotionally healthy parent your children can return to, today, tomorrow, or years from now.
